The ACT has recorded its 12th fatality after a man involved in a collision yesterday morning was declared deceased in hospital late this afternoon (Wednesday, December 19).
The 35-year-old man was driving a Toyota Camry southbound when it collided with a flatbed truck at the intersection of the Federal Highway and Majura Road yesterday morning (Tuesday, December 18).
Anyone who witnessed the incident and is yet to speak to police is urged to contact Crime Stoppers on 1800 333 000, or via www.act.crimestoppers.com.au.
